ACE runs two community centres in Ely and Caerau as well as working with GP surgeries across the South West and North of Cardiff. People come to ACE for help with financial crisis, to access affordable food, to learn creative and practical skills, for support with their mental health or simply for connection with their community.

What we provide:

  • A daily crisis hour for those struggling to pay bills
  • Twice weekly drop-in advice sessions on benefits or housing problems
  • Warm spaces with free food and fun activities
  • A community-run cafe with low cost, good quality food and a second-hand shop
  • A membership-based food pantry serving over 100 households a week
  • A repair cafe and library of things to promote sustainable living
  • Community groups to reduce social isolation, including coffee mornings, knitting and crafts 
  • Activities for parents and young children
  • Wellbeing connectors who help people suffering with depression and anxiety to find new friends and activities to support their mental health
  • Thriving art and heritage groups and three community gardens
  • Multiple youth clubs and cooking classes for young people
  • Training to help people access jobs
  • Tailored career support to help people access better paid, more fulfilling work
  • Safe spaces and friendly faces for those struggling with bereavement and caring responsibilities
